Emergency first responders - doctors, nurses, and others who save trauma patients' lives - were honored by Virginia Commonwealth University. The 11th Annual "Shining Knight Gala" was held May 18 at the Richmond Convention Center. The event raises money for VCU Trauma Center's Injury and Violence Prevention Program. The event also thanked those who helped the Hanover firefighters, Carter Lewis and David Johnson, after their fire truck was hit along Interstate 295 during Tropical Storm Michael last year, killing Lt. Brad Clark. Several members of the VCU Orthopaedic Surgery Department were among those recognized for the outstanding care they provided in this situation. Those physicians include: Dr. Seth Cheatham, Dr. Paul Perdue, Dr. Christopher Lee and Dr. Blaine Kelly.
